Southeastern U.S. Seas Are Rising at Triple the Global Average

B53CD8A1 25AE 494D 9DF5B929A8C6F91D

CLIMATEWIRE | Sea levels have surged along the coastlines of the southeastern United States, new research finds — hitting some of their highest rates in more than a century.

They’ve risen more than a centimeter a year over the last decade — about triple the global average — and the effects on communities…
